Queens, N.Y., legend Pharoahe Monch has announced that his forthcoming third solo album, 'W.A.R. (We Are Renegades)' will be released via Duck Down Records.Pharoahe initially stated that the album would released on his own label, and distributed by SRC, who released his last record, 'Desire.' Instead, the Organized Konfusion MC/producer opted to go with indie Duck Down, claiming that they offered him more creative flexibility.
"I'm incredibly excited about my upcoming release W.A.R. (We Are Renegades) and my new partnership between my company W.A.R. Media, LLC, and Duck Down Music," Pharoahe said. "This album deals with conflicts and resolutions of the spirit, the soul, the government, and the industry among other things."
The record features several first-time collaborations, as well as a gang of familiar names.
"Thus far it features Living Colour guitarist Vernon Reid, Jean Grae, Styles P, Phonte, Black Thought, with more to come," Pharoahe revealed. "It also features production from M-Phazes, Marco Polo, Mike Low, Fatin, Lee Stone, Exile and others to be announced. I am working diligently to finish the work for a summer release and I am honored to join forces with the Duck Down family during their 15 year anniversary."
'W.A.R.' is scheduled for release sometime this summer. Pharoahe is performing this Friday, March 19, at SXSW, then heading out for a 16-date Canadian tour with rap group Slaughterhouse.
